Font Size: a A A

Researchondistributeddata Access Layer Based On Shared-Nothing Structure

Posted on:2013-01-21Degree:MasterType:Thesis
Country:ChinaCandidate:Y LongFull Text:PDF
GTID:2218330371457341Subject:Computer software and theory
Abstract/Summary:PDF Full Text Request
With the development of network technology, the amount of information generated by the various services is increasingly large. The data warehouse applications and data analysis is also growing,which require a higher level for database performance. In order to improve the performance of database services, the concept of distributed databases was proposed, utilizing multiple terminals to provide parallel data storage and processing. Distributed database can meet the demands of massive data analysis and processing performance with relatively low cost, with good scalability. This paper s study is mainly focused on the Shared-Nothing architecture-based distributed database access layer design.This article describes the related distributed database technologies, comparing the pros and cons of the three distributed architecture, and determined using Shared-Nothing architecture as the overall system architecture and the MySQL database architecture to achieve module design of distributed database access layer functions, including: system architecture design and implementation, design and implementation of the OAM module, system control module design. Put forward the idea of using the column storage mechanism to enhance the query performance of distributed database systems, including data storage methods and strategies to achieve them. This paper conducted the testing for the designed system by the benchmarks and scalability, making a summary evaluation for the system performance according to the performance test results.The performance results show that this system is excellent in query performance and scalability, compared to the traditional column-based database. This system would meet the demand of the additional database performance upgrading requirements brought by massive data analysis with lower cost, which would has a good application prospect.
Keywords/Search Tags:Distributed Database, Shared-nothing, MySQL, Column-stores
PDF Full Text Request
Related items